York Mills, Toronto is a north Toronto neighbourhood notable for its university grads, executives and business and health professionals. It has a higher than average population of immigrants, particularly those from Iran and China, and Cantonese, Mandarin and Persian speakers. Residents tend to be older with a significant number of kids aged 10 to 14, youth aged 15 to 24, adults aged 45 to 64 and seniors aged 65 to 74.
